摘要
为确保某块石土层基坑的顺利开挖,结合工程实际,对工程概况、工程地质与水文地质条件及方案选择等主要问题作了分析,提出以H型钢、压密注浆、高压旋喷的SMW工法作为防水、挡土体系,结合砼支撑及锚杆的结构形式,取得了较好的预期效果,充分地体现了安全、经济、合理的特点。
In order to excavate the rubble stone soil layer foundation pit successfully, the authors analyzed the project situation, the engineering geology and the hydrogeologieal conditions according to the actual characteristics of the project ,then ,the scheme of SMW by H section steel union the compaction grouting and high pressure jet grouting to stop seepage and support soil are put forward, and the expected result has been reached, and the advantage of safety, economical, rational characteristics are reflected sufficiently.
